Golden Spread Electric Cooperative will again appeal a stakeholder group’s rejection of a proposed tariff change that would pre-emptively determine the amount of load SPP's system can handle without requiring additional network upgrades.
FERC directed SPP to submit a compliance filing for its proposal to unwind credit payment obligations assessed under Attachment Z2 of the SPP tariff for transmission service taken from 2008 to 2016.
SPP's Markets and Operations Policy Committee has endorsed the last of 21 recommendations made by a task force that reviewed the RTO's transmission and market operations last decade.
SPP says it is devoting significant resources to finally resolve Attachment Z2, a bone of contention among SPP stakeholders since 2016 -- by the end of this decade.
The 8th U.S. Circuit Court of Appeals denied review petitions by several SPP members over FERC's rejection of generators’ rehearing requests seeking compensation under tariff Attachment Z2.
The D.C. Circuit Court of Appeals has dismissed a review petition filed by petition by Xcel Energy and Kansas Electric Power Cooperative over FERC’s rejection of their rehearing requests related to SPP’s filed rate doctrine.
FERC rejected four separate rehearing requests related to SPP’s revenue credits under Attachment Z of its tariff.
FERC partially granted three complaints filed by members against SPP related to its revenue crediting process under Attachment Z2 of its tariff.
FERC rejected a pair of separate rehearing requests by SPP members related to the RTO’s assignment of network upgrade charges under tariff Attachment Z2.
The D.C. Circuit backed FERC's reversal of a waiver over SPP transmission upgrade costs, even though it resulted in a “free pass” for some system users.
